Lovely camera, but sadly it needed a few resets.
The camera is very well made and much bigger and heavier than I was expecting. Considering I had only bought it to watch the birds feeding and a little mouse doing midnight raids and scurrying around my little council-flat back garden, my neighbours must have thought I was protecting the Crown Jewels!There are two ways to set the camera up. One uses a network cable, which I initially did to test the camera indoors. The other uses a wireless connection which took me several attempts to finally get right. That could have been down to me not fully understanding this set up though.The daylight picture quality and night vision are excellent, although having to refocus manually if the auto-focus hadn't quite got it right, was a bit hit and miss. Also, manoeuvring left, right, up and down wasn't particularly smooth.Presets: There are 255 in total. I only needed a few dozen but I was also using higher numbers to store possible presets to add later. Then… a problem.After having successfully stored 23 presets I added one to a higher number and suddenly the camera took over, wildly veering to the left, to the right, up and down, zooming in and out, going in and out of focus as though it was possessed. Then it stopped. None of the stored presets worked anymore so I had to reset the button on the camera lead which restored it back to the factory settings - and start all over again.Three times this happened in less than a week and this was on various 2-digit numbers above 40. Today I wanted to go from preset 10 to 7 but forgot to clear the first preset away and ended up with 107. The camera went off on its happy journey, running through all my presets, one by one and then stopped - and started over again, and again, and again. This went on for 15 minutes until I switched it off at the mains and once more, did a factory reset. This time it made no difference, it was stuck in a loop and it decided to stay there.Thankfully, technical support were extremely helpful. A friendly chap called Taric, communicated via Whatsapp and with the help of an engineer, managed to sort it out - hopefully for good this time.Apart from that - everything is fine!

Avoid Chinese Cameras.
The picture quality and zoom is good for a camera like this. But that characteristic is only good if you are watching the camera in live motion. The zoom function disappears when you are viewing recorded video.It does support 24/7 continuous recording but doesn’t do it as well as other cameras on the market.The app that this camera needs to function is below par and should not be used. It is extremely buggy and not well made.I would not recommend purchasing this camera and there are much better cameras available.
